日本综合一区二区|亚洲中文天堂综合|日韩欧美自拍一区|男女精品天堂一区|欧美自拍第6页亚洲成人精品一区|亚洲黄色天堂一区二区成人|超碰91偷拍第一页|日韩av夜夜嗨中文字幕|久久蜜综合视频官网|精美人妻一区二区三区

RELATEED CONSULTING
相關(guān)咨詢
選擇下列產(chǎn)品馬上在線溝通
服務(wù)時(shí)間:8:30-17:00
你可能遇到了下面的問(wèn)題
關(guān)閉右側(cè)工具欄

新聞中心

這里有您想知道的互聯(lián)網(wǎng)營(yíng)銷解決方案
css怎么實(shí)現(xiàn)分頁(yè)功能的快捷鍵
使用CSS實(shí)現(xiàn)分頁(yè)功能的快捷鍵是Ctrl + Shift + C。

在網(wǎng)頁(yè)設(shè)計(jì)中,分頁(yè)功能是非常常見(jiàn)的需求,它可以幫助用戶更好地瀏覽和查找信息,提高用戶體驗(yàn),CSS 是一種用于描述網(wǎng)頁(yè)樣式的語(yǔ)言,雖然它本身并不具備實(shí)現(xiàn)分頁(yè)功能的能力,但是可以通過(guò)一些技巧和策略來(lái)實(shí)現(xiàn)類似的效果,本文將詳細(xì)介紹如何使用 CSS 實(shí)現(xiàn)分頁(yè)功能。

成都創(chuàng)新互聯(lián)長(zhǎng)期為上千家客戶提供的網(wǎng)站建設(shè)服務(wù),團(tuán)隊(duì)從業(yè)經(jīng)驗(yàn)10年,關(guān)注不同地域、不同群體,并針對(duì)不同對(duì)象提供差異化的產(chǎn)品和服務(wù);打造開(kāi)放共贏平臺(tái),與合作伙伴共同營(yíng)造健康的互聯(lián)網(wǎng)生態(tài)環(huán)境。為萬(wàn)寧企業(yè)提供專業(yè)的成都做網(wǎng)站、成都網(wǎng)站建設(shè),萬(wàn)寧網(wǎng)站改版等技術(shù)服務(wù)。擁有十余年豐富建站經(jīng)驗(yàn)和眾多成功案例,為您定制開(kāi)發(fā)。

1. 使用偽元素和偽類

CSS 提供了一些偽元素和偽類,如 ::before::after、:hover 等,可以用來(lái)模擬分頁(yè)的效果,我們可以使用 ::before::after 來(lái)創(chuàng)建兩個(gè)分隔符,模擬翻頁(yè)的效果。

.page {
  position: relative;
  width: 300px;
  height: 200px;
}
.page::before,
.page::after {
  content: "";
  position: absolute;
  top: 0;
  width: 50px;
  height: 100%;
  background-color: ccc;
}
.page::before {
  left: 0;
}
.page::after {
  right: 0;
}

在這個(gè)例子中,我們創(chuàng)建了一個(gè)名為 .page 的類,它代表一個(gè)頁(yè)面,我們使用 ::before::after 偽元素來(lái)創(chuàng)建兩個(gè)分隔符,模擬翻頁(yè)的效果,這兩個(gè)分隔符的位置是相對(duì)于 .page 元素的,寬度為 50px,高度為 100%,背景顏色為灰色,我們將 .page::before 放置在左側(cè),將 .page::after 放置在右側(cè)。

2. 使用 CSS3 動(dòng)畫(huà)

CSS3 提供了一些動(dòng)畫(huà)相關(guān)的屬性,如 transitionanimation、transform 等,可以用來(lái)實(shí)現(xiàn)翻頁(yè)的效果,我們可以使用 transform 屬性來(lái)旋轉(zhuǎn) .page 元素,模擬翻頁(yè)的效果。

.page {
  position: relative;
  width: 300px;
  height: 200px;
  perspective: 1000px;
}
.page::before,
.page::after {
  content: "";
  position: absolute;
  top: 0;
  width: 50px;
  height: 100%;
  background-color: ccc;
}
.page::before {
  left: -50px;
}
.page::after {
  right: -50px;
}
.flip {
  animation: flip 2s linear infinite;
}
@keyframes flip {
  from { transform: rotateY(0deg); }
  to { transform: rotateY(180deg); }
}

在這個(gè)例子中,我們首先創(chuàng)建了一個(gè)名為 .flip 的類,它代表翻頁(yè)的動(dòng)作,我們使用 @keyframes 規(guī)則來(lái)定義一個(gè)名為 flip 的動(dòng)畫(huà),它會(huì)使 .page 元素在兩秒鐘內(nèi)從正面旋轉(zhuǎn)到反面,我們將這個(gè)動(dòng)畫(huà)應(yīng)用到 .flip 類上,使 .page 元素在加載時(shí)自動(dòng)翻轉(zhuǎn)。

3. 使用 JavaScript/jQuery

雖然 CSS3 提供了一些動(dòng)畫(huà)相關(guān)的屬性,但是它的功能還是有限的,如果我們想要實(shí)現(xiàn)更復(fù)雜的分頁(yè)效果,如點(diǎn)擊按鈕翻頁(yè)、自動(dòng)翻頁(yè)等,就需要使用 JavaScript/jQuery,我們可以使用 click() 方法來(lái)監(jiān)聽(tīng)用戶的點(diǎn)擊事件,然后使用 animate() 方法來(lái)改變 .page 元素的位置或大小,實(shí)現(xiàn)翻頁(yè)的效果。

$('.next').click(function() {
  var currentPage = $('div.page.active');
  var nextPage = currentPage.next();
  if (nextPage.length) {
    currentPage.removeClass('active');
    nextPage.addClass('active');
    // 如果需要的話,可以使用其他方法來(lái)更新頁(yè)面內(nèi)容,如 AJAX、WebSocket 等。
    // ...
    // 可以使用 CSS3 transition/animation/transform 等屬性來(lái)實(shí)現(xiàn)翻頁(yè)動(dòng)畫(huà)。
    // ...
    // 如果需要的話,可以使用 JavaScript/jQuery APIs(如 scrollTop、scrollLeft、offset、position、width、height、clientWidth、clientHeight、scrollWidth、scrollHeight、innerWidth、innerHeight、outerWidth、outerHeight、left、top、right、bottom、marginLeft、marginTop、marginRight、marginBottom、paddingLeft、paddingTop、paddingRight、paddingBottom)來(lái)獲取和設(shè)置頁(yè)面的位置和大小。

當(dāng)前題目:css怎么實(shí)現(xiàn)分頁(yè)功能的快捷鍵
文章鏈接:http://www.dlmjj.cn/article/dpocopd.html